Before you begin, please verify that all components are included and undamaged.
If any parts are missing or damaged, contact MantelMount. Never proceed with
missing or damaged parts!
IMPORTANT: The RB100 will reduce the maximum allowable
mantel depth depending on model.
Installation with the Recess Box will reduce the maximum
allowable size of the Mantle. Also note that the Recess Box will
reduce the amount of side-to-side swivel when in the stowed
position because it does not extend out as far.
IMPORTANT: The MantelMount MM340 and MM540 will
require the installation of the SSB40 Adapter Plate, available
at mantelmount.com.
IMPORTANT: Please note that
TILTING your MantelMount with
and RB100 installed is not possible
when your mount is in the stowed
position.
The tilt function will only work
as intended when the mount is
pulled away from the wall or in the
down Position.
When returning the mount to the
stowed position, the tilt should be
brought back to a neutral upright
position so as not to hit the wall.

Custom Built Wall Studs: New wall studs are installed to t the exact dimensions of the Recess Box. This requires new drywall as well. The stud
opening is 716mm tall and 187mm wide, however the best option is to use the Recess Box as a template when nailing in the studs. The drywall
cutout is aligned with the inner opening of the studs, and the ange of the Recess Box covers the cut edge of the drywall. The Recess box is
installed using several wood screws (not included), at least six screws per inner side and two per top and bottom anges. Note that the Braces
and Brace Covers are not used in this installation. This custom installation is not covered in this Addendum.
Standard Wall Studs: This is a more convenient installation because the existing studs and drywall are used. The Recess Box is attached
to the Recess Braces which span horizontally until they reach the nearest studs. The Braces are attached to the studs with the Lag Bolts
included with MantelMount MM340-MM540. The Recess Box will oat between two studs, attached only to the Braces. The drywall opening
is cut using an included cardboard template. The ange of the Recess Box covers the cut edge of the drywall, and the paintable Brace Covers
conceal the Recess Braces.
NOTE: If the existing studs are too far apart for the horizontal Recess Braces to reach, (for instance: a center stud needs to be cut out to make
room for the Recess Box), longer Braces are available from MantelMount.com.
